[TVDaily Reporter Kim Jin-seok] ALLDAY PROJECT captivated viewers with a vibrant performance. On the December 13th episode of MBC's 'Show! Music Core,' the group (Ani, Tarzan, Bailey, Woochan, Youngseo) unveiled the title track 'LOOK AT ME' from their debut EP, marking a significant moment. With warm-toned outfits and free-spirited choreography, they embodied the lively essence of the song. The addictive choreography and solid vocal delivery highlighted how much the members have grown in just six months since their debut. 'LOOK AT ME' features an easily singable melody and exciting elements that effectively showcase ALLDAY PROJECT's confident charm. The synergy of all five members created a captivating performance.
